Brain Protection Through Antioxidant Synergy

0 0
Read Time:3 Minute, 3 Second

The human brain is one of the most vital organs, responsible for regulating a plethora of functions and processes that define our being. However, it is also particularly susceptible to oxidative stress, which can lead to neuronal damage and contribute to a range of neurodegenerative diseases. One of the most promising approaches to combat this oxidative stress is through antioxidant synergy—a concept that emphasizes the collaborative power of different antioxidants working together to enhance protective effects.

Oxidative stress occurs when there is an imbalance between free radicals—unstable molecules that can cause cellular damage—and antioxidants, which are substances that neutralize free radicals. This imbalance can lead to oxidative damage of lipids, proteins, and DNA in brain cells, which is implicated in conditions like Alzheimer’s disease, Parkinson’s disease, and multiple sclerosis. As such, finding ways to boost the brain’s antioxidant defenses is crucial for maintaining cognitive health and preventing neurodegeneration.

Antioxidants can be found in various forms, including vitamins, minerals, and phytochemicals. Individual antioxidants such as vitamin C, vitamin E, and beta-carotene have received considerable attention for their properties, but the interaction between these compounds may enhance their overall effectiveness. This is where the concept of antioxidant synergy comes into play. Rather than viewing each antioxidant in isolation, research is increasingly focusing on how different antioxidants can work together to provide a more potent protective effect.

For example, studies have shown that combining vitamin C and vitamin E can provide enhanced protection against lipid peroxidation—an oxidative process that can damage cell membranes and lead to cell death. The two vitamins appear to act synergistically, as vitamin C can regenerate vitamin E after it has neutralized a free radical, allowing vitamin E to continue its protective role. Similarly, other combinations, such as flavonoids with vitamin C, have shown promising results in boosting brain health by reducing oxidative stress and inflammation.

The brain is especially rich in polyunsaturated fatty acids, which are highly susceptible to oxidative damage. Antioxidant-rich foods, such as dark chocolate, berries, nuts, and leafy greens, can be instrumental in providing the brain with the necessary nutrients to counteract this damage effectively. Additionally, dietary supplements that combine a variety of antioxidants may offer a convenient solution for those looking to enhance their brain health.

There is growing interest in developing antioxidant formulations that leverage the synergy between different compounds for improved efficacy. Various studies suggest that such formulations not only provide stronger protection against oxidative stress but also have the potential to enhance cognitive functions and memory. Research indicates that participants who consume antioxidant-rich diets show improved cognitive performance in tasks requiring memory retention and complex problem-solving.
